Description
The Smoky Mountain Bigfoot Festival on May 6, 2023, is an exciting and unique event that celebrates the legend of Bigfoot and the natural beauty of the Great Smoky Mountains. The festival is held in Townsend, Tennessee, a quaint mountain town located at the entrance to the Great Smoky Mountains National Park.
The festival offers a wide range of activities and attractions for Bigfoot enthusiasts of all ages. Visitors can enjoy live music, food vendors, local arts and crafts, and a variety of Bigfoot-themed merchandise from vendors.
For those interested in the legend of Bigfoot, the festival features expert speakers and researchers who share their knowledge and experience with attendees. There will be talks on Bigfoot sightings, evidence, and theories, as well as how to track and investigate the elusive creature.
One of the main highlights of the festival is the Bigfoot Calling Contest, where attendees can showcase their best Bigfoot calls for a chance to win prizes.
Kids will have plenty of fun activities, too, including face painting, bounce houses, and a scavenger hunt. The festival is a fun and unique way to experience the beauty and folklore of the Great Smoky Mountains while enjoying the company of fellow Bigfoot enthusiasts. Whether you're a die-hard Bigfoot believer or just looking for a fun day out, the Smoky Mountain Bigfoot Festival is sure to be a memorable experience.
